Why Proper Window Hinge Functionality MattersEffectively working window hinges ensure that windows open and close efficiently while offering the needed security and insulation. When hinges are damaged, the following concerns might occur:
- Increased energy expenses: Damaged hinges can cause windows to become misaligned, leading to drafts and reduced insulation.
- Security risks: Non-functional windows can present a security threat, as they may be easier to get into.
- Visual damage: Misaligned or broken windows interfere with the total appearance of a building and can affect its marketability.
- Prospective security dangers: Loose or broken hinges can trigger windows to fall unexpectedly, presenting a considerable danger to anyone close by.

Here are several indications that suggest your window hinges might require repair:
- Difficulty Opening/Closing: The window feels heavy or will not open smoothly.
- Visible Rust or Corrosion: Damaged hinges typically reveal indications of rust.
- Misalignment: The window does not sit effectively in the frame.
- Noticeable Wear: Cracks, flexes, or other types of physical damage to the hinge itself.
- Unusual Noises: Creaking or grinding noises when running the window.

3. Eliminate the Window
If required, unscrew the window frame to take it out. Beware and ensure the window is firmly supported while removing.
4. Clean the Hinges
Utilize a cleansing brush to get rid of any dirt and debris. For rust, a rust cleaner can be efficient. Once tidy, use lubricating oil to enhance functionality.
5. Repair or Replace
- If hinges are merely misaligned, adjust them till they operate efficiently.
- If the hinges are bent or broken, change them with new ones. Guarantee you choose hinges that are suitable with your window type.
6. Reinstall the Window
After repairing or replacing the hinges, reinstall the window in the frame. Make sure it lines up appropriately and opens and closes smoothly.
7. Final Inspection
Conduct a last inspection to ensure that whatever is operating correctly. Search for any remaining problems that might interfere with the window's operation.
Often Asked QuestionsQ1: How often should commercial window hinges be examined?
Answer: It is suggested to inspect business window hinges bi-annually or quarterly, specifically in high-use environments.
Q2: Can I repair the hinges myself?
Answer: Yes, if you have the right tools and abilities, you can undertake hinge repair work. Nevertheless, for extensive damage, employing an expert is recommended.
Q3: What type of hinge is best for commercial windows?
Answer: Butt hinges and concealed hinges are commonly preferred in business settings for their toughness and aesthetic appeal.
Q4: What is the average expense of hinge repair?
Answer: Costs can differ extensively based upon the level of the damage, the type of hinges, and labor expenses. Usually, hinge repair ranges from ₤ 50 to ₤ 200 per window.
Q5: What are some preventative measures to maintain window hinges?
Answer: Regular examinations, lubrication, and prompt repair work can assist preserve window hinges and extend their life-span.
